## Artifact Signing — SDK Parity Notes (Weekly Sync)

Kestrel SDK for Android reached parity with the Swift client this sprint: offline queueing, batched telemetry, and retry semantics now match. Both SDKs ship as signed artifacts from the same pipeline. Remaining gap: background sync throttling, targeted next sprint. Verify both release bundles before tagging. Both artifacts validate against the shared signing key below.

signing key of kawig-fafog = bky19_6Fypv1qws7J8qJtaYjX

## v2.9.0 — Slimcrate builder

Renamed: CRATE_PUSH_SECRET is now SLIMCRATE_REGISTRY_TOKEN. The old variable is no longer read. Builders still carrying CRATE_PUSH_SECRET will fail at the push stage with exit 41 — that's expected, not a registry outage. Base image is now `slimcrate-minimal`; squash step runs automatically, no flag needed. Cache behavior unchanged. To bring a builder back online, delete the old variable and append the line below to its .env.

env line for fajop-taguf: VAULT_KEY20=82a8caa7b14c704c3638

Runbook — Snapshot tests for Fennelgate UI components

When a customer reports a visual regression, first check whether the nightly snapshot run failed. Snapshots are regenerated on every merge to main; stale baselines are the usual culprit. Do not approve diffs touching the checkout widgets without a second reviewer. The snapshot runner reads its settings at startup, and the current values are below.

config for fajep-bawig:
[wenox]
host = wenox.lumicforge.internal
user = wenox_svc
database = wenox_prod

Q: Why does the SQL linter flag my migration files?

A: The Stonequill linter enforces lowercase keywords, explicit column lists, and a ban on SELECT * in committed SQL under db/migrations. Reviewers should reject any file that suppresses rules with inline pragmas unless a rationale comment is present. To run the linter locally against the sealed fixtures bundle, you must first unlock it, using the recovery passphrase that appears below.

recovery phrase for fajeg-kawep: druix-gorius-briax-ulaeth-fraox-lammir-pelox-jormir-pelwyn-julir